Bob, I agree, but the software could indicate green, yellow, orange and red lights as the game progresses with sufficient data points and the statistical coincidence exceeds believability or a policy "p" value. Once a threshhold has been passed with an orange or red light, a monitor could be pulled in to look over the game. On-line "photo enforcement" observationa and analysis may suppress the use of BOTs. Of course, a player wanting to cheat could randomize his cheating. One reason I have not played online until the USBGF/GG Ts is because of your statement.
